MCP (Model Context Protocol) - AI-Native Server Development
Overview
Model Context Protocol (MCP) is an open standard for connecting AI assistants to external data sources and tools. Build servers that expose tools (functions LLMs can call), resources (data LLMs can read), and prompts (templates LLMs can use).
Key Concepts:
- Tools: Functions LLMs can execute (read files, query APIs, run commands)
- Resources: Data sources LLMs can access (files, databases, APIs)
- Prompts: Reusable templates with arguments for common tasks
- Client-Server: MCP servers expose capabilities, clients (like Claude Desktop) consume them
- Transport: STDIO (local), SSE (Server-Sent Events), HTTP (network)
